Retail Growth in Men’s Neckwear Market

The neckwear market is growing again after the pandemic slowdown. Offices are reopening and formal events are back. This shift is bringing ties into daily fashion once more. Many professionals now want to look polished again.

The global neckwear market is also expanding steadily. It is expected to grow to over $4.4 billion by 2030. This shows clear demand returning across regions. Retailers now have a strong chance to re-enter this category. 

Top Reasons Behind the Post Pandemic Demand

Work culture is changing again. Hybrid work still exists, but people dress better for meetings. Ties help create a clean and confident look. This is why they are becoming popular again.

Another reason is social events. Weddings, business gatherings, and formal dinners are increasing. These occasions naturally require neckwear. This keeps demand stable across different customer groups.

Best Retail Segments to Target Now

Retailers should not focus on one audience only. Corporate professionals are still the main buyers. But students and young professionals are also entering the market.

Uniform and institutional demand is also strong. Schools, hotels, and companies need bulk orders. This creates long-term opportunities for retailers. It also ensures consistent repeat sales.

Top Product Types Retailers Should Offer

Silk ties remain the leading category. They hold the largest market share due to their premium feel. Customers often choose silk for formal occasions.

But variety matters. Polyester ties are affordable and practical. Knit and wool ties are trending for casual wear. A balanced mix helps attract more buyers.

Best Selling Tie Styles in Current Market

Classic styles are still strong sellers. Solid colors and stripes work well for business use. These designs are safe choices for most customers.

Modern styles are also growing. Slim ties and textured fabrics are popular with younger buyers. Patterned ties add personality and are often used for events.

Top Market Size and Growth Insights for Retailers

The neckwear industry is not just recovering, it is evolving. The global market was valued at around $3.8 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ach about $5.7 billion by 2034. This steady growth shows that ties are not fading but adapting to modern fashion needs.

Silk ties continue to dominate the market with the highest share. This confirms that customers still prefer premium materials. A silk tie supplier with 30+ years experience can help retailers maintain this quality and meet customer expectations.
